As we know that
The journal entry to record the bad debt expense is
Bad debt expense A/c Dr
To Allowance for doubtful debts
(Being allowance of uncollectible accounts are recorded)
By passing this journal entry, both bad debt expense and the allowance for doubtful debts which result in a decrease in the net income and the balance of account receivable but the gross of account receivable would remain the same.

Direct investment is a technique of expanding into the foreign market in which an investor puts money into a business operating in another country designed in such a way to acquire controlling interest in the enterprise been invested in. It is a method used in controlling the interest of a business organization in another country different from yours. In direct investment, emphasis is laid on an organization from one country investing in another organization in a different country.
